Floating Point Representation | Single Precision | Discrete Mathematics
มุมมอง 18วันที่ผ่านมา
In this video tutorial, we explain how to convert a fraction decimal number to binary in a single precision floating point representation. We start by converting the whole number portion to binary by dividing by the base (2) while noting the remainders. We then convert the fraction portion by multiplying by 2 while noting the remainders. Next, we combine the two and move the decimal point compl...
